A: A wire mesh vibrating screen is a mechanical separator using woven metal screens and vibration to sort materials by size. It efficiently separates particles through vibrational motion applied to precise mesh openings. This equipment is essential in mining, aggregates, and recycling operations.
A: Vibrating screen wire meshes are widely used in mineral processing plants to grade ores. They're also applied in agriculture for grain cleaning and in construction for grading sand or gravel. Food processing facilities use stainless steel variants for hygienic material separation.
A: Most vibrating screen wire meshes use stainless steel for corrosion resistance and durability. Carbon steel options serve heavy-duty applications while abrasion-resistant alloys like 316L stainless steel are used for harsh environments. Materials are selected based on temperature, abrasiveness, and cleanliness requirements.

A: Regularly clean mesh openings with compatible methods like vibration cleaners or ultrasonic systems. Inspect for abrasion damage and tension integrity monthly. Avoid impact loading and ensure correct vibration amplitude settings to prevent premature fatigue failures.
